Some four months after the order was placed, the Amuse group buy participants received our new ultra-bling extra-lightweight toys yesterday. Sparky2000 managed to get his installed same day, but Fletch and I weren't far behind and I think JMP's goes in for it's service and exhaust installation tomorrow.

The first thing that struck me was just how light it is! It arrived in the back of a very large courier's lorry, in a big cardboard box. It looked like it was going to take two grown men to shift it - instead, the courier guy lifts it up in one hand and carries it into the garage for me.

Initial impressions were worrying - the shipping documents in a clear wallet on the top of the box had JMP's details. Given Bulletproof's less-than-brilliant showing with the admin in getting them to us (details on the GB thread for anyone who hasn't already read about the debacle), I feared the worst and began to think that I'd received one of the 99-03 exhausts rather than the 04 required to fit my car.

On opening the box, my fears were allayed. A quick dash upstairs to the PC and a comparison of the smaller section of the exhaust with the pics previously posted by Amuse Boy showed that the design was different. Phew.





I called the dealer and booked the car in to have it installed today. Lacking a more practical second car, the only way to get the exhaust to the dealer for fitting was to drop the roof and wedge it into the passenger seat. I got a few strange looks as I headed along the M42 to the dealer

Forty minutes later, the car gets driven back from the workshop with the new exhaust fitted. The Service Manager and the salesman I bought the car from both came out to have a look and gave it a big (The cheeky git mechanic came out and told the service girl to record it as an hour's work, not realising I was standing there at the desk - a quick word with the Service Manager sorted that out.
